We are looking for a Staff Software Developer (Full Stack) to join our Grid team. In this role, you’ll design, build, and enhance features across the BlueCat ecosystem. You’ll work primarily with JavaScript, TypeScript, SQL, Angular, NodeJS, collaborating with a talented team of engineers focused on delivering SaaS appliance management tool. 
 
Position requirements 
• 10+ years professional experience in full stack development;
• Minimum 3-5 years of experience with JavaScript, TypeScript, Angular, NodeJS SQL database design and implementation;
• Expertise in JavaScript asynchronous programming;
• Strong REST API design and implementation skills;
• Strong understanding of multi-tenant SaaS systems design, high-throughput messaging, and I/O performance tuning;
• Experience working in AWS ecosystem Basic Linux system administration 
• Clear and professional communication skills;
• Excellent knowledge of English language;
 
Preferred skills 
• Experience with TypeORM, PostgreSQL, NestJS 
 
Description and role details: 
• Design and build software for managing network appliances at scale;
• Ensure timely delivery of features that are built in a secure, stable and performant manner; 
• Lead code reviews, mentor engineers, and influence technical roadmap and architectural decisions;
• Collaborate with product and platform teams to deliver resilient, secure, and observable services and applications.
